Veterans Museum at Balboa Park (4.2 miles)

In honor of those who served, Balboa’s Veterans Museum houses both permanent and traveling exhibits that aid us all in remembering the sacrifices of our men and women in uniform. The museum itself also serves as an exhibit, having chosen the former home of San Diego Naval Hospital’s chapel as its home. The Veterans Museum offers free admission to active-duty service personnel and their families (with valid military ID).

San Diego Air & Space Museum (4.3 miles)

(Video: @sdasm.family)

The San Diego Air and Space Museum is a treasure trove of exhibits, all geared toward aviation and exploration. Active-duty personnel are welcome to explore the spacecraft and aircraft collections, film and audio archive, and special exhibitions at the San Diego Air & Space Museum completely free of charge any day of the year. Additionally, retired military members are also eligible for a discount on museum admission year-round.

San Diego Padres Military Appreciation at Petco Park (4.5 miles)

(Photo: @padres)

The Padres have deep roots in San Diego, so the team has always honored the sacrifices of their friends and neighbors who serve. Every Sunday home game (as well as Memorial Day, Independence Day and Labor Day) for the entire duration of the season is designated as a Military Appreciation event. During these special games, active duty service members, veterans, and their families receive a 25% discount off tickets. In addition, The team commemorates service personnel with a special fourth inning stretch featuring a performance of the Marine Hymn by the team’s organist, and the players wear military-style camo uniforms. Even the whistle that plays after every Padres home run is a recording of the ship’s whistle from the USS Ronald Reagan Nimitz-class aircraft carrier!

San Diego Zoo (4.8 miles) and Safari Park (29 miles)

(Photo: @sandiegozoo)

Every day of the year, the world-famous San Diego Zoo offers complimentary one-day passes to members of the U.S. Armed Forces presenting valid ID. Spouses and children visiting with or without their family’s service member may also enjoy 10% of Zoo and Safari Park passes. Military veterans and retirees may also contact their local base’s ticket office to inquire about additional discounts.

SeaWorld San Diego Memorial Weekend (4.9 miles)

If you plan to visit SeaWorld San Diego over Memorial Day weekend, you can look forward to a wide range of activities in honor of our armed forces. From May 27-May 30th, the park will hold a daily flag ceremony to honor our veterans and military members, as well as a nightly fireworks salute 10 minutes prior to the close of the grounds. In addition, SeaWorld offers the Waves of Honor military discount program — which includes complimentary admission for service members and their families year round. If you’re serving overseas but would like your children to visit, you may feel free to contact the Guest Relations Department to make necessary arrangements.

USS Midway Museum (5.4 miles)

(Photo: @ussmidwaymuseum)

The decommissioned aircraft carrier the USS Midway may have seen the last of her battles, but the impressive craft has wowed thousands as one of San Diego’s top museums. Active-duty military personnel and reservists are welcome to complimentary admission to the USS Midway Museum year round with valid ID. Veterans also enjoy highly discounted tickets. It’s a must-see for anyone with an interest in Naval history. The USS Midway Museum’s “Legacy Week” is known as the heart and soul of all Memorial Day celebrations here in San Diego. This occasion also features a live stream of all events, including their annual blood drive, Remembrance Wall and other ceremonies honoring our country’s service personnel.

Cabrillo National Monument (10 miles)

As a federally operated recreation site, Cabrillo National Monument’s military pass is available to those serving active duty. The primary stipulation is that military personnel need to enter the site in a private non-commercial vehicle. All passengers in the same vehicle may also visit the memorial at no extra cost. So stop up to the site, enjoy the incredible panoramic views of the surrounding landscape and ocean, and enjoy your day.

Birch Aquarium (11.1 miles)

(Photo: @birchaquarium)

The Birch Aquarium at Scripps is a must-stop for anyone with an interest in marine biology. This public education center offered by the Scripps Institution of Oceanography features interactive displays, a tide-pool exhibit, and 60-plus habitats housing a variety of fascinating and colorful sea life. They also offer discounted admission for any service personnel with a valid military ID.

No two things go better together than baseball and beer, and you’ll have plenty of fantastic options at Petco. In addition to more household-name options than you can shake a Louisville Slugger at, you’ll also be able to sample some local specialties and microbrews thanks to San Diego’s status as the “Craft Beer Capital of America”. So why not try a San Diego Fuego from Green Flash, a Coronado Brewing Palm Sway, or a pint of Ballast Point’s Watermelon Dorado? You can’t go wrong no matter what you’re craving. And if you’re still looking for a little local flavor after the final score is in, don’t forget to stop into The Loft inside the Western Metal Supply Building — a historic, century-plus old edifice that was incorporated into the park’s build during construction.
